AI Technical Summary

Technical Problem

In existing temperature-controlled phase change waste heat recovery devices, dust accumulates in unfiltered external air during use, affecting the recovery effect.

Method used

A dust filter is introduced into the device. External air is drawn in by a blower, filtered and dust-removed, and then enters the waste heat recovery box. Combined with hot water heating and water vapor separation, the air is dried before entering the air heater, thus achieving preheating of flue gas and waste heat recovery.

Benefits of technology

It effectively avoids dust accumulation, improves waste heat recovery efficiency, and ensures that the air heater can heat the flue gas to the required temperature, thus achieving efficient waste heat recovery and utilization.

Abstract

The utility model belongs to the technical field of waste heat recovery, especially relates to a temperature -equalizing controllable phase change waste heat recovery device, including base and boiler, the left end of the upside of base is installed to the boiler, and the right end of the upside of base is fixedly connected with support seat. This temperature -equaling controllable phase change waste heat recovery device, starts the air blower and will the air of outside suck into the air outlet pipe, then in the inside of rectangular frame, after the filtration of dustproof screen among them, enter the inside of the air inlet pipe of lower extreme, again from the lower extreme of air inlet pipe and enter the waste heat recovery box in the air inlet pipe, form the bubble in water, then in the process of gradually ascending, by the hot water in waste heat recovery box heating, until ascending the water surface in waste heat recovery box again and enter the steam -water separation device in the first air pipe, carry out the steam separation, finally, dry hot air current from the second air pipe and enter the air heater in the air heater with the flue gas mixed, preheat the flue gas in the air heater.
